The film is based around a closely knit group of teenagers who will all be leaving each

other the next day while adventuring off in their separate directions. This gang of

teenagers, despite their differences, all go out together and share their last memorable

evening together before splitting up. Many events take place during the course of this last

evening together. Throughout the night, friendships are strengthened, conflicting

struggles arise, and romances are created and disrupted.
